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average H1B salary for Health Specialties Teachers, Postsecondary in Galveston, TX?

The average wage listed for Health Specialties Teachers, Postsecondary in Galveston, TX is $157,998, based on 9 historical LCA records from FY2020–FY2025 Q3.

How does Health Specialties Teachers, Postsecondary salary in Galveston compare to the national average?

Health Specialties Teachers, Postsecondary H1B salaries in Galveston are 10.1% below the national average of $175,655.
